    Marsh Tracks is a new and exciting venture in Rhyl, North Wales. It comprises of a 1.3 km closed circuit cycling track and a national standard BMX race track with challenging jumps and bends. This will be a traffic free arena for cycle sport where children and adults can train, coach, compete and spectate in a safe environment. Facilities include a meeting and changing rooms all of which may be used by other sports and leisure pursuits such as running, hand cycling and Nordic walking. The track is surrounded by a significant biodiversity and nature development, which includes a camping area.

    Thanks to funding from Waste Recycling Environmental (WREN), The Foundation for Sports and Arts, and the Strategic Regeneration Area (SRA) board via Denbighshire County Council, the £1.3m project is well on course to be completed in March 2011.

    Marsh Tracks will not only benefit cyclists from Wales and England, it is also part of an important development in the plan to regenerate the town of Rhyl. The project will provide opportunities for young people, particularly from deprived areas, to take part in sport at low cost, and there are strong links to schools, the wider community and tourism. Our plans have huge support from Denbighshire County Council and the Welsh Assembly Government.

    Pioneered by the 500 strong Glan Morfa Cycle Association, there has been enormous interest from cycling and sporting clubs, as well as schools and organisations for the disabled. Marsh Tracks is already taking bookings for local and national events for 2011 and beyond.
